Clean the disk. It sounds like the drives are having a problem reading it. Get a lint free cloth and go inside out, not around the disk. If there are obvious scratches, there are repair kits or most video stores will do it cheap or even free if you are a regular.

If it isn't a legit copy try www.openoffice.org. It is free and does everything MS Office does.
